Anyhow, to business. Most of us who are in the UK or other countries that get either BBC channels or Dave, have probably seen Mock The Week. For those who don't know what it is, it's a comedy panel quiz show where over several rounds, two teams of three compete to answer questions about the week's events while also being the funniest in their jokes. The three regulars on the show are currently HUgh Dennis, Andy Parsons and Russell Howard, and the regular quizmaster is Dar O'Briain.
At the end of each episode, there is a stand-up comedy round entitled 'Things You Wouldn't Hear'. Several themes are set where the comedians must come up with jokes based around things we wouldn't hear in, for example, 'A New Harry Potter Book', 'On Question Time', 'In a University Lecture', and so on.
